How does the Visa Buxx card work?
The Visa Buxx card is a prepaid card, so spending limits are set by the amount of money parents load onto the card. When a teen makes a purchase with the Visa Buxx card, the purchase amount is deducted from the card balance. When the card balance is low, parents can add money to, or “reload,” the card from their credit card, debit card, or checking account. (Note: Transferring money using a checking account can take five to seven days.) Parents can even schedule automatic loading to provide an allowance on a regular basis.
